The Versailles-Saint-Germain route links two royal cities of the Yvelines, each with its own historic castle. Saint-Germain-en-Laye was the preferred residence of French kings before Louis XIV moved to Versailles in 1682. Its castle houses the National Archaeology Museum, and Le Nôtre's Grande Terrasse offers a 2.4 km panoramic view over the Seine valley. The drive passes through the beautiful Marly forest, a former royal hunting reserve. No public transport connects the two cities directly — the taxi is by far the most practical option.

Route Versailles → Saint-Germain-en-Laye

Your driver takes the N186 or D186 through the Marly forest, passing Le Chesnay and Rocquencourt. The route is scenic, alternating residential areas and woodland. No tolls. Allow 20 min, slightly more in rush hour.

The Archaeology Museum at Saint-Germain castle (€8, free first Sunday) is excellent for families. The Grande Terrasse offers unforgettable Paris views. The forest is ideal for walks along the GR1 trail. The town centre has charming shops and a covered market (Tuesday-Sunday).
